从 Chrome 115 开始,存储、Service Worker 和通信 API 在第三方上下文中分区。从 Chrome 113 到 126 期间,网站可以参与了弃用试用,以暂时解除分区并恢复存储、Service Worker 和通信 API 之前的行为。
从 Chrome 125 开始,我们在 Storage Access API 中增加了对非 Cookie 存储的支持,这应该可以解决未分区存储的大多数用例。
如果不满足这些用例,现在可为 Chrome 127 到 Chrome 132(含)的用户再申请续订 DisableThirdPartyStoragePartitioning 的弃用试用,将后续的 6 个里程碑纳入涵盖范围。
资格条件和审核流程
为参与这项弃用试用的续订需要经过审核和批准才能参与。之前参加过 DisableThirdPartyStoragePartitioning 试用的任何网站均符合条件。
我们将对注册请求应用以下流程:
- 如果网站可以针对 DisableThirdPartyStoragePartitioning 提供弃用试用令牌,并且令牌与请求续订的来源相匹配,则注册请求将获得批准。
- 否则,注册请求将被拒绝。
申请续订弃用试用
- 访问 DisableThirdPartyStoragePartitioning2 的试用版,或从 Chrome 源试用页面上的有效试用列表中转到该试用版。
- 点击注册
- 提供表单要求提供的信息。
- 勾选所有复选框,确认“披露和确认”中包含的所有条件。
- 提交请求。为了处理您的申请,我们需要您提供更多信息。
提交其他信息
提交请求后,您会收到一封电子邮件通知,其中包含自动生成的工单,要求您提供之前发放的弃用试用令牌的副本。
提交后,我们会审核您的请求,并在审核完成或需要更多信息时通知您,以及请求是获批还是被拒。您还将收到结果的状态和理由。如果获得批准,您可以继续根据需要提供试用令牌。如果请求被拒,您可以按照请求工单中的指南操作。
部署更新后的弃用试用令牌
如之前所述,必须使用 HTML <meta>
标记提供令牌(并使用来自您需要取消分区的第三方来源的 JavaScript 注入第三方令牌)。不支持 HTTP 标头方法。必须部署新令牌,仅注册新令牌以及获得续期是不够的。
SAA 的非 Cookie 扩展
您可以详细了解 Storage Access API(及其对非 Cookie 存储的新扩展),阅读文档并查看演示。自 Chrome 119 起,已可以使用此 API 进行未分区的 Cookie 访问,并在 Chrome 125 中添加了对非 Cookie 存储空间的未分区访问。
分享反馈
将您遇到的任何反馈或问题提交到分区存储弃用试用 GitHub 代码库。